HYRUM - The Elite Hall in Hyrum may soon look different with an addition being built on the east side of the historical building.
The addition has been in the works for nearly a decade, and Jami J. Van Huss with the Hyrum City Museum said they are about ready to start construction.
“It's a project that's been in the works for almost ten years,“ she explains. "We are working closely with Utah's State Historic Preservation Office (SHPO).”
The addition will be attached to the east side and provide a handicap access to the building.
“The addition is designed to look similar to the building that sat next to the Elite Hall when it was built in 1915,” Van Huss said. “It will have a ramp and a main-floor kitchen.”
